Smallholder Initiative in West Africa (Mali, Burkina Faso, Senegal, Ghana) The main purpose of this 3-year project (2003-2006) is to help resource poor farmers, primarily in Mali and Senegal, to raise their income by using improved technologies on their farms and to establish private-sector driven input delivery systems. A major emphasis is placed on the introduction of hybrid maize varieties and the relevant agricultural practices they require. Close interaction with the national agricultural system for the validation and certification of varieties being introduced is taking place. Facilitating linkages between farmers’ communities, the private sector (inputs and markets) and credit associations is also a major preoccupation of the project. Results to-date illustrate that hybrids outperform other varieties in terms of yield and income generation, and are in increasing demand among farmers. The total grant amount from Monsanto Fund equals USD 372,000. |

Combining Water Harvesting Techniques and Nutriment Management to Sustain Food Production in the Dry Lands of West Africa (Mali) Funding: CORAF/WECARD, ICRISAT The objective of this small water harvesting project is to transfer water management and nutrient technologies to increase food production in the dry lands of West Africa. The project was executed in central Mali, 600 km from Bamako, in the community of Timissa. EUCORD is the NGO partner for Mali. The budget amount for the first two years is equivalent to 4.288.048 Fcfa (6,500 euros) EUCORD’s role includes: - Implement project activities in compliance with the budget and work plan - Contribute to the evaluation and follow-up of project activities - Prepare and submit technical/financial reports to the Project Coordinator, relating to the project execution by EUCORD |

Production and Marketing of Maize (Mali) Funding: PRODEPAM This US $ 20,000 pilot project involves a test of large scale contract farming for hybrid maize production in order to improve the maize supply chain in Mali. The maize hybrids tests in the region of Sikasso (communities of Bougouni, Sikasso, Dialocoro, Ouéléssébougou) and Koulikoro (communities of Sanankoroba, Dialakoroba, Dangassa) have allowed for farmer associations to expand varieties. The project is one of the positive results of the technology testing and demonstration activities that have been implemented under SIWA. The project is likely to improve the Malian maize production sector significantly. Of the USD $20,000, $13,500 has served as payments of fertilizers, of which farmers are fully reimbursing to PRODEPAM. EUCORD’s role includes: -Training of maize producers and follow-up of crops -Provide seed inputs (SOTUBAKA variety) and fertilizers -Ensure proper project execution and supervision of activities -Improve access to technology and capacity building of maize producers The results of the project involved the complete training of all producers, reimbursement of the fertilizer advances of $13,500, and 92 tons of commercialized maize. |

Multiplication of Peanut seed (Mali) Funding: ICRISAT This smaller, short-term project has a budget of 2,000 USD per year. The purpose of the project is: • Assisting the ICRISAT peanut program in the supervision and training of peanut producers • Multiplication of improved varieties of peanuts, provided by ICRISAT, in the zones of Dialakorobo, Sanakorobo in the region of Koulikoro The results of the first year include: • 15 farmers and 5 agents trained • 1,310 kg of seeds produced • Renewed motivation of farmer associations • Creation of GIE (Groupement d’Interet Economique) of women |
